What is the Pediatric Infectious Diseases New Patient Intake Form?

The Pediatric Infectious Diseases New Patient Intake Form is a vital tool used by healthcare providers in New Jersey to streamline the intake process for pediatric patients. This form plays an essential role in collecting comprehensive patient information, assisting providers in efficiently gathering necessary data to ensure effective care.
This intake form collects a variety of important information, such as insurance details, presenting symptoms, and medical history. By compiling this data, healthcare providers can create a complete patient profile that aids in the diagnosis and treatment of infectious diseases in children.

Common Errors and How to Avoid Them When Filling Out the Form

When completing the Pediatric Infectious Diseases New Patient Intake Form, users may encounter common mistakes. These can include missing signatures, inaccuracies in patient details, or incomplete symptom descriptions.
  • Double-check all entries for clarity and accuracy.
  • Follow the provided instructions closely to prevent errors.
  • Ensure all required fields are filled out before submission.
